1.. _magicnumbers:2 3Linux magic numbers4===================5 6This file is a registry of magic numbers which are in use.  When you7add a magic number to a structure, you should also add it to this8file, since it is best if the magic numbers used by various structures9are unique.10 11It is a **very** good idea to protect kernel data structures with magic12numbers.  This allows you to check at run time whether (a) a structure13has been clobbered, or (b) you've passed the wrong structure to a14routine.  This last is especially useful --- particularly when you are15passing pointers to structures via a void * pointer.  The tty code,16for example, does this frequently to pass driver-specific and line17discipline-specific structures back and forth.18 19The way to use magic numbers is to declare them at the beginning of20the structure, like so::21 22	struct tty_ldisc {23		int	magic;24		...25	};26 27Please follow this discipline when you are adding future enhancements28to the kernel!  It has saved me countless hours of debugging,29especially in the screwy cases where an array has been overrun and30structures following the array have been overwritten.  Using this31discipline, these cases get detected quickly and safely.32 33Changelog::34 35					Theodore Ts'o36					31 Mar 9437 38  The magic table is current to Linux 2.1.55.39 40					Michael Chastain41					<mailto:mec@shout.net>42					22 Sep 199743 44  Now it should be up to date with Linux 2.1.112.
